Palmer Dabbelt <palmer@dabbelt.com> writes:
> This port targets Version 2.2 of the RISC-V User ISA, and supports
> both the RV32I and RV64I base ISAs as well as the M, A, F, D, and C
> extensions as well as our Linux port which is based on the 1.10
> supervisor specification.
I would recommend to delay the addition of the 32-bit port, so that you
can start with a 64-bit time_t.
